Zanandrea, Maria Luiza Betioli was born on September 1, 1954 in São Paulo, Brazil. Daughter of Alcides and Esther Betioli. came to the United States, 1979.
Bachelor in Recreation Management, Brigham Young University, 1983. Master of Arts in Recreation, Brigham Young University, 1985. Doctor in Physical Education, Brigham Young University, 1992.
Elementary education teacher, São Paulo, 1972-1974;
physical education teacher, São Paulo, 1974-1978;
retirement counselor, Golden Living Center, Provo, Utah., 1980-1984;
recreation director assistant, Golden Living Center, Provo, Utah., 1982-1983;
graduate teaching assistant, Brigham Young U., Provo, 1984-1988;
part-time faculty, Brigham Young U., Provo, 1989-1991;
special faculty, Brigham Young U., Provo, 1991-1992;
assistant professor physical education and special education, Brigham Young U., Provo, since 1992. Special education consultant Provo School District, 1992-1994. Fitness consultant Golden Living Center, 1984-1994.
Track and field coach, Provo, 1982-1984.
Executive secretary, member program committee, board directors Food and Shelter Coalition, Provo, 1991-1994. Volunteer coordinator Special Olympics, Provo, 1986-1991. Member committee Sub-For-Santa, Utah County, 1989-1992.
Member committee, advisory council of ethics affairs Brigham Young University, 1993-1994. Member Alliance for Health, Utah Association Physical Education, Recreation, Health and Dance (special education task force 1992-1993).
Married Hermes Luiz Zanandrea, June 3, 1979. Children: Melissa B., Michael B.
